Denzel Washington to Adapt August Wilson's MA RAINEY'S BLACK BOTTOM for HBO
by Caryn Robbins - Dec 14, 2016


August Wilson's MA RAINEY'S BLACK BOTTOM will be the next project that actor and director Denzel Washington will adapt for the screen. The play, which recently ran at theUK's National Theatre, will be part of Washington's previously announced plan to bring all 10 of the playwright's works to the screen over the next ten years.

Cast of WGN America's UNDERGROUND Headed to 2016 Essence Festival
by Tyler Peterson - Jun 23, 2016


The celebrated stars and director of WGN America's Underground Railroad thriller 'Underground,' one of the most highly acclaimed television series of the year, will take center stage at the 2016 Essence Festival, the nation's premier showcase for African American music and culture. Aldis Hodge (Noah), Alano Miller (Cato), and Amirah Vann (Ernestine), with noted director and executive producer Anthony Hemingway, will discuss the phenomenon the record-breaking series 'Underground' has become, during a not-to-be missed panel discussion at the Ernest N. Morial Convention Center ?on Friday, July 1 from 12:15 p.m. - 12:35 p.m. Following the main stage experience, lucky 'Underground' fans will be able to meet the cast and director during an exclusive Fan Zone event.
